Govt orders inquiry into death of pregnant woman | | | Early Times Report
SRINAGAR, July 17 : The Jammu and Kashmir government has ordered a magisterial inquiry into the death of a pregnant woman in a government hospital in Kupwara district. Officials said here today that the District Magistrate (DM), Kupwara has nominated the Additional District Magistrate (ADM), Kupwara R K Bhat as inquiry officer into the death case of pregnant women Khalida, who died during operation in the Sub-District Hospital Kupwara on July 13. The Chief Medical Officer (CMO), Kupwara and Medical Superintendent, Handwara has been directed to depute gynaecologist, Dr Fareeda Khan and Surgeon, District Hospital Handwara, Dr Noor-ud-Din for assisting the inquiry officer. The District Magistrate has ordered the inquiry officer to furnish his report within a month to his office for further necessary action. Death of woman evoked massive protests in Kupwara, alleging negligence of doctors. |
